I can’t believe I’m calling myself elderly but that’s how my healthcare is making me feel since I reached my 70s.
I feel sidelined and ignored at every turn, everything’s either put down to age or my diagnosis of MS which I’ve had for 45 yrs.
It’s nearly impossible to get a face to face appointment with a GP, when I did after a weekend of no sleep due to pain they recommended I refer myself to a pain management clinic . I am also awaiting an appointment to discuss MRI results which could give me answers .
